Motherhood across the career continuum: A life-course review of occupational, physical, psychological, and institutional challenges among female healthcare workers

Motherhood among female healthcare workers involves interconnected occupational, physical, psychological, and institutional challenges from preconception through pregnancy, postpartum return to work, and career progression. This review synthesised evidence on delayed childbearing, infertility, occupational exposures, maternity leave, breastfeeding, work-family conflict, burnout, discrimination, and career advancement. Literature was searched in PubMed/MEDLINE, Scopus, and Google Scholar for English-language publications from 2000 to July 2026. Fifty-three studies met the inclusion criteria. Evidence identified challenges related to shift work, long working hours, physical demands, occupational hazards, inadequate workplace risk assessment, inconsistent maternity leave, and limited lactation support. Work-family conflict was associated with psychological distress, burnout, and turnover intention, while discrimination and structural barriers contributed to reduced career progression and leadership representation. In India, despite statutory maternity benefits, organisational and cultural barriers persist. The evidence supports systematic pregnancy risk assessment, protected parental leave, workplace lactation facilities and protected time, flexible scheduling, supportive leadership, and equitable promotion policies. Structural workplace reforms are essential to improve wellbeing, retention, career advancement, and gender equity among female healthcare professionals.
